Liberty Hill ISD has accelerated its efforts to purchase additional properties in recent years as the Liberty Hill area is projected to experience substantial growth.
The district’s enrollment—which nearly doubled over the past five years—is expected to reach over 18,000 students in 2033 as dozens of new subdivisions, including thousands of single-family homes and multi-family units, are underway.
Meanwhile, the district has acquired over 400 acres of new land through its 2021 bond election, some of which will accommodate the opening of several new campuses in the coming school years, Superintendent Steven Snell said in an interview with Community Impact.
